Middleton is
from The Bronx, but he graduated from Enloe High School in Raleigh (he did not
play basketball there). He will enter A&T as a junior after spending two
seasons at Wake Tech Community College in Raleigh. Last season, Middleton
averaged 19.0 points, 6.0 rebounds and 3.5 assists per game. He also shot 45 percent from the field
and 32 percent from 3-point range. He posted 44 points against Catawba Valley
Community College and finished with 36 points and 11 rebounds in a win over
Patrick Henry Community College. During his Wake Tech career, he scored 30 or
more points three times, 20 or more points 10 times and he grabbed 10 or more
boards five times. For his efforts, he earned first-team National Junior
College Athletic Association honors.
